關閉→
當前位置:知科普>IT科技>不是有效win32應用程序的解決教程

不是有效win32應用程序的解決教程

知科普 人氣:1.85W

原因分析:1、如果是剛安裝就打不開,則可能是安裝文件不完整,這種情況不多,解決方法:重新下載和安裝這個程序。2、同樣是剛安裝就打不開,也可能版本不兼容,有一小部分這種情況,如果是高版本編譯的程序,不能兼容低版本系統,如在Win7下編譯的程序,不能在WinXP系統上使用,或者,在32位系統上安裝64位版本的程序,也會有此問題。解決方法:檢查程序是32還是64的,判斷準確後再安裝。如果自已是WinXP系統,就要考慮系統版本的問題,WinXP系統不要追求高版本,新版本,因為有可能不兼容。3、如果之前是好好的,突然某天就打不開了,則可能是病毒損壞,這種情況非常多,所以本教程也主要講這種情況問題如何修復,分為二個方法分別來講,先從簡單方法講起,第一個方法講如何用軟件修復,第二個方法講如何手動修復註冊表中的文件關聯(這個方法效果較好)。方法/步驟:1、如果應用程序用得好好的,但突然提示不是有效的Win32位應用程序,十之是病毒引起,當然首先是要殺毒,Windows下不一定能殺得了,所以,先進入安全模式殺毒,在開機時不停點按F8鍵進入安全模式,啟用殺毒軟件殺毒。2、殺完毒後,重新啟動,進入Windows模式,先下載Sreng這個軟件,全稱System Repair Engineer(系統修復工具),如果連瀏覽器也打不開,就只能用U盤從其它電腦上去下載一個Sreng軟件。3、下載後解壓出來,如果SREngLdr.exe不能直接打開,先把它改為後綴名為.cmd類型,若能打開,就不要改了。4、改完後,雙擊,會彈出一個提示框,提示過期字樣,不要管,在“名字”和“授權號”後面隨便輸入點什麼,如123,456等,確定。5、打開程序主界面後,選擇左側的“系統修復”這個選項。6、在右側的文件關聯下,勾選“.exe”類型複選框,好,這裏先停一停,但是,不要關閉這個程序,一定要留着它,記得啊。7、接下來打開記事本,輸入以下注冊代碼。Windows Registry Editor Version 5.00[-HKEY_CLASSES_ROOT.exe][-HKEY_CLASSES_ROOTexe_auto_file][-HKEY_CURRENT_USERSoftwareMicrosoftWindowsCurrentVersionExplorerFileExts.EXE]8、輸入完成後,將這個文檔保存,名字可以隨便起,但後綴一定要為.reg類型,如“刪除損壞註冊項.reg”,保存時選擇“所有文件(*.*)”。9、製成這個註冊文件的意思是先刪除註冊表中被損壞的註冊項,雙擊“刪除損壞註冊項.reg”這個文件,將其導入註冊表。10、返回到上面SREngLdr.exe軟件,點擊“修復”按鈕,修復一下.exe關聯,問題也就解決了。提示:用上面註冊文件刪除損壞的註冊項以後,會打不開所有的程序,所以這個SREngLdr.exe軟件要打開放在那,一定不能關,否則無法打開它進行修復。注意事項:1、如果不慎關了SREngLdr.exe軟件,又刪除了關聯的.exe註冊項,那就把SREngLdr.exe的後綴改為SREngLdr.cmd再打開它。2、註冊文件的後綴名一定要為.reg類型。3、一定要殺毒後再修復,如果不殺毒,可能刪除的註冊項又會還原。以上就是WinXP提示“不是有效的Win32應用程序”的解決方法了,方法很簡單,我們只需要先將電腦進行殺e69da5e887aae799bee5baa6e997aee7ad9431333365643662毒,之後用軟件和註冊表修復關聯文件即可。本回答被網友採納,首先介紹用來演示的系統版本(系統版本不同可能導致步驟不同)。2.打開“CCleaner”,選擇“註冊表”,點擊“掃描問題”。3.選擇“修復選定的問題”-“是”-“修復所有選定的問題”即可www.51dongshi.com防採集。

現在很多人都在使用電腦,那麼不是有效Win32應用程序的解決方法是怎麼樣的呢?今天小編為大家講講,希望能夠對大家有所幫助。

材料/工具

電腦

方法

首先要用360殺毒軟件進行全面殺毒。

在 Windows 資源管理器裏點擊工具菜單,文件夾選項。 文件類型,找到 zip,還原,高級,打開方式,設置為 winrar

不是有效win32應用程序的解決教程

然後如果還出現這種情況。

這是感染病毒導致的,解決方案如下。 其一、確認病毒:(你當脱了馬甲就認不出你了嗎?小樣!) 首先用右鍵方式進入硬盤中,顯示所有隱藏文件(包括受保護的操作系統文件),如

不是有效win32應用程序的解決教程 第2張

然後打開我的電腦。

有可能是你的壓縮軟件壞了。也有可能你這個RAR文件就是個病毒。你看下他的擴展名就知道了。他可能是RAR文件的圖表 然後格式是EXE的。那就是明顯的病毒 如果是正常

不是有效win32應用程序的解決教程 第3張

然後點擊工具。

提示該.exe不是有效的32應用程序有兩種原因1、這個文件是不是32位的應用程序,如果 的。解決方法:1、原因1的下載對應的32位版本軟件安裝運行即可。2、按WIN鍵+R鍵打

不是有效win32應用程序的解決教程 第4張

然後點擊文件夾選項。

你可以試試金山網盾 幫你解決 推薦一個,百度搜索金山網盾,用它的一鍵修復可以直接解決這個問題。很好用。

不是有效win32應用程序的解決教程 第5張

接着點擊文件類型。

解決方法:卸載QQ,重新安裝。 不是有效的win32應用程序解決方法:1.如果是某個軟件出現了錯誤提示,可以重新下載該軟件,然後再次安裝並檢查下載的軟件是否適合當前系統。

不是有效win32應用程序的解決教程 第6張

然後點擊新建。

wps的註冊表文件沒有完全清除,使用註冊表批量處理的軟件,查找有關wps的所有註冊信 定型為ppt。在 高級 裏選擇新建。操作裏 填寫 OPEN ,在 可用於執行操作的程序裏 選擇

不是有效win32應用程序的解決教程 第7張

最後在彈出的輸入框輸入.exe,再點擊高級並選擇“應用程序”。

不是有效的win32應用程序。 原因:1,電腦中過病毒,殺毒後把病毒清除後,應有程序無法使用。 2,程序關聯信息出錯 3,硬盤中出現1.exe ,autorun.inf等文件 解決: 1,運

不是有效win32應用程序的解決教程 第8張

第一種情況:因為兼容zd問題導致。解決方法如下:  咱們找到無法打開的文件,然後右鍵點擊,在下滑菜單中選擇屬性,在彈出來的窗口中,咱們將界面切換到兼容性這一欄,然後勾選上以兼容模式運行,點擊確定退出窗口。第二種情況:因為文件關聯錯誤導致。解決方法如下:  1.首先,有可能是病毒在作祟,因此,咱們運行電腦中的殺毒軟件進行全盤殺毒,確保電腦中沒有病毒的內隱患。  2.因為這裏需要涉及到修復註冊表的操作,小編建議大家可以下載諸如sreng、xuetr一類的工具來修復咱們的註冊表。第三種情況:文件本身不完整。大家可以試着重新下容載安裝文件來解決問題。本回答被提問者和網友採納,雙擊我電腦打點菜單:工具——文件夾選項——文件類型——新建——彈框輸入 .exe——高級——面框面選應用程序——確定,提示“不是有效的Win32位應用程序7a64e58685e5aeb931333363363530”, 這樣的問題,是因為註冊表的lnkfile值被損壞了,重新修復一下注冊表,就能解決問題:1,在桌面的開始菜單中,選擇“運行”程序,雙擊打開。2,會彈出一個運行框,然後在裏面輸入cmd reg delete "HKEY_CLASSES_ROOT\lnkfile" /f 這條命令,按‘確定’。3,接着打開記事本,然後在裏面輸入以下代碼:Windows Registry Editor Version 5.00[HKEY_CLASSES_ROOT\lnkfile]@="快捷方式""EditFlags"=dword:00000001"IsShortcut"="""NeverShowExt"=""[HKEY_CLASSES_ROOT\lnkfile\CLSID]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\lnkfile\shellex][H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ers][H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ers\Offline Files]@="{750fdf0e-2a26-11d1-a3ea-080036587f03}"[H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ers\{00021401-0000-0000-C000-000000000046}][HKEY_CLASSES_ROOT\lnkfile\shellex\DropHandler]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\lnkfile\shellex\IconHandler]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\lnkfile\shellex\PropertySheetHandlers][HKEY_CLASSES_ROOT\lnkfile\shellex\PropertySheetHandlers\ShimLayer Property Page]@="{513D916F-2A8E-4F51-AEAB-0CBC76FB1AF8}"[HKEY_CLASSES_ROOT\.lnk]@="lnkfile"[HKEY_CLASSES_ROOT\.lnk\ShellEx][HKEY_CLASSES_ROOT\.lnk\ShellEx\{000214EE-0000-0000-C000-000000000046}]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\.lnk\ShellEx\{000214F9-0000-0000-C000-000000000046}]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\.lnk\ShellEx\{00021500-0000-0000-C000-000000000046}]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\.lnk\ShellEx\{BB2E617C-0920-11d1-9A0B-00C04FC2D6C1}]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\.lnk\ShellNew]"Command"="rundll32.exe appwiz.cpl,NewLinkHere %1"提示:最好在這裏直接複製粘貼,這樣才不會出錯。4,然後進行保存,進行如下設置: 一,保存文件地址,可以自已選擇,如:D\1 二,保存文件名,也可以自定義,如:修復無效的32位程序.bat 但後綴名一定要為bat。 三,保存文件類型,所有文件, 設置好以後,按“保存”按鈕。5,來到D:\1文件夾下,找到這個“修復無效的32位程序.bat ”文件,雙擊,彈出提示框,確定是否要此文件中的信息加入註冊表,按“是”即可,註冊表就修復完重新打開即可,提示“不是有效的Win32位應用程序”, 這樣的問題,是因為註冊表的lnkfile值被損壞了,重新修復一下注冊表,就能解決問題:1,在桌面的開始菜單中,選擇“運行”程序,雙擊打開。2,會彈出一個運行框,然後在裏面輸入cmd reg delete "HKEY_CLASSES_ROOT\lnkfile" /f 這條命令,e799bee5baa6e79fa5e98193e78988e69d8331333339653761按‘確定’。3,接着打開記事本,然後在裏面輸入以下代碼:Windows Registry Editor Version 5.00[HKEY_CLASSES_ROOT\lnkfile]@="快捷方式""EditFlags"=dword:00000001"IsShortcut"="""NeverShowExt"=""[HKEY_CLASSES_ROOT\lnkfile\CLSID]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\lnkfile\shellex][H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ers][H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ers\Offline Files]@="{750fdf0e-2a26-11d1-a3ea-080036587f03}"[HKEY_CLASSES_ROOT\lnkfile\shellex\ContextMenuHandlers\{00021401-0000-0000-C000-000000000046}][HKEY_CLASSES_ROOT\lnkfile\shellex\DropHandler]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\lnkfile\shellex\IconHandler]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\lnkfile\shellex\PropertySheetHandlers][HKEY_CLASSES_ROOT\lnkfile\shellex\PropertySheetHandlers\ShimLayer Property Page]@="{513D916F-2A8E-4F51-AEAB-0CBC76FB1AF8}"[HKEY_CLASSES_ROOT\.lnk]@="lnkfile"[HKEY_CLASSES_ROOT\.lnk\ShellEx][HKEY_CLASSES_ROOT\.lnk\ShellEx\{000214EE-0000-0000-C000-000000000046}]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\.lnk\ShellEx\{000214F9-0000-0000-C000-000000000046}]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\.lnk\ShellEx\{00021500-0000-0000-C000-000000000046}]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\.lnk\ShellEx\{BB2E617C-0920-11d1-9A0B-00C04FC2D6C1}]@="{00021401-0000-0000-C000-000000000046}"[HKEY_CLASSES_ROOT\.lnk\ShellNew]"Command"="rundll32.exe appwiz.cpl,NewLinkHere %1"提示:最好在這裏直接複製粘貼,這樣才不會出錯。4,然後進行保存,進行如下設置: 一,保存文件地址,可以自已選擇,如:D\1 二,保存文件名,也可以自定義,如:修復無效的32位程序.bat 但後綴名一定要為bat。 三,保存文件類型,所有文件, 設置好以後,按“保存”按鈕。5,來到D:\1文件夾下,找到這個“修復無效的32位程序.bat ”文件,雙擊,彈出提示框,確定是否要此文件中的信息加入註冊表,按“是”即可,註冊表就修復完重新打開即可,雙擊“我的電腦”,打開之後,點菜單下:工具——文件夾選項——文件類型——新建——彈出對話框,輸入 .exe——高級——在下面的框裏面選中“應用程序”——確定。本回答被網友採納,1、如果是剛安裝就打不開,則可能是安裝文件不完整,這種情況不多,解決方法:重新下載和安裝這個程序。2、同樣是剛安裝就打不開,也可能版本不兼容,有一小部分這種情況,如果是高版本編譯的程序,不能兼容低版本系統,如在Win7下編譯的程序,不能在WinXP系統上使用,或者,在32位系統上安裝64位版本的程序,也會有此問題。解決方法:檢查程序是32還是64的,判斷準確後再安裝。如果自已是WinXP系統,就要考慮系統版本的問題,WinXP系統不要追求高版本,新版本,因為有可能不兼容。3、如果之前是好好的,突然某天就打不開了,則可能是病毒損壞,這種情況非常多,所以本教程也主要講這種情況問題如何修復,分為二個方法分別來講,先從簡單方法講起,第一個方法講如何用軟件修復,第二個方法講如何手動修復註冊表中的文件關聯(這個方法效果較好)。具體如下:電腦常見問題解決1、無法自動識別硬盤控制器使用非正版的個別操作系統光盤,在安裝系統時,容易出現此錯誤。原因是非正版光盤自動加載的硬盤控制器驅動不符合電腦自身需要的驅動。這種情況就建議換正版光盤安裝操作系統。2、手動更新錯誤的驅動程序windows操作系統正e5a48de588b67a6431333365646239常使用,但手動更新驅動程序把硬盤控制器的驅動程序更新錯誤,導致此故障。解決方法是進入windows系統高級菜單,選擇最後一次的正常配置,即可正常進入系統。3、bios設置變化後所導致windows操作系統正常,但是由於某些原因,用户修改了bios設置,導致0x0000007b故障。本回答被網友採納內容來自www.51dongshi.com請勿採集。

TAG標籤:#win32 #應用程序 #